The Kid Question Pt. 2
In this two-part episode, I speak with two UCR students, Miriam (31) and Sam (18), about “The Kid Question.” We explore how climate change shapes their thoughts, emotions, and decisions around having children. From generational differences to personal values, eco-anxiety, and hope, these conversations offer honest insight into the complicated feelings many people carry about parenthood in a time of climate crisis.

Moral Injury
Ellie Te is a student at Ithaca College, currently studying Environmental Science. In this episode, we talk about moral injury and what it means for Gen Z to grow up with the weight of inaction on climate change. We also discuss tools, resources, and reflections on how young people can begin to cope and find meaning in the midst of uncertainty.
Children & Climate Emotions
Kai Levenson is a student at UCR who previously worked with children to facilitate conversations about climate change. In this episode, we explore children’s climate emotions, the role of parents and adults in supporting them, and tools to help young people process, express, and make sense of their feelings about the climate crisis.
Reproductive Justice, Environmental Justice, & Climate Emotions
In this episode, we talk with Jo Silva, organizer for the Planned Parenthood Action Fund in Western Riverside County and board member of CCAEJ (Center for Community Action and Environmental Justice), a local environmental justice nonprofit. We explore how reproductive justice and climate justice intersect, shaping our emotions, decisions, and advocacy in the face of the climate crisis.
